4.
FRAME
5.
For disassembling lead wires of the horn and
dimmer, remove the head lamp assembly and dis-
connect the connector, with the wire harness,
in
the lamp case.
6.
Remove the clip under the steering stem and the
steering damper knob.
7.
When four 8 X 32 hex bolts are loosened and
the handlebar holder is removed,
the complete
handlebar can be removed from the fork top bridge.
Then remove the wires together with it. (Refer to
Fig.
4.
5)
8.
For disassembling the clutch cable and brake cable
from the handlebar, loosen the clutch cable adjuster
and remove it from the handlebar lever.
Also
remove the cable from the handle lever.
(Refer
to Fig.
4.
6)
9.
For disassembling the throttle cable, loosen the
5
X
l
4 and 5
X
22 small cross-point screws and
remove the flasher switch case ; remove the wire
from the handlebar grip.
C.
Inspection
l.
Inspect condition and operation of the throttle
cable, clutch cable, and inner and outer cable of
the front brake.
2.
Inspect the operation of the throttle grip.
3.
Inspect the operation of the handlebar lever.
4.
Inspect the handlebar for straightness.
D.
Assembly
l .
Install the throttle cable, clutch cable, and front
brake cable on the throttle <grip and hand levers.
2.
Pass every cable and lead wire through the
handlebar holder by 8 X 32 hex bolt.
3.
Install the steering damper knob.
4.
Connect all cable ends to the front brake arm,
throttle valve, and clutch adjustment thread.
5.
After installation, adjust the play of each cable.
(Refer to Fig.
4.
7 and
4.
9)
